What is Microneedling and How Does This Treatment Work?
Microneedling is a minimally invasive cosmetic procedure. This treatment is gaining immense popularity across Canada. It involves the use of tiny, sterilized needles to create controlled micro punctures in the skin. This might sound intimidating. But the process is generally well tolerated and highly effective.
The body is an amazing machine. When it senses these tiny punctures, it immediately triggers a natural wound healing process. This response stimulates the production of collagen and elastin. These are the two key proteins responsible for keeping your skin firm, smooth, and youthful. By encouraging your body to repair itself, microneedling naturally improves skin texture and tone.

Science Behind Natural Collagen Production
Collagen is often called the scaffolding of the skin. It provides structure and strength. Elastin, on the other hand, gives your skin its snap and flexibility. As we age, our production of these proteins slows down. This leads to sagging skin and wrinkles.
During this treatment, the device trick your body and create micro injuries. In response, your skin rushes to produce new, collagen rich tissue. This new skin is more even in tone and texture. It is a biological reset button for your face.

Key Benefits of Microneedling for Skin Rejuvenation
There is a reason why this treatment is a favorite among skincare enthusiasts. The benefits are numerous and versatile.
Reduction Of Fine Lines and Wrinkles Through Collagen Stimulation
This is perhaps the most sought after benefit. By boosting collagen production, microneedling fills in fine lines and wrinkles from the inside out. It is an excellent preventative measure for younger clients and a restorative treatment for mature skin.
Improvement In Acne Scars and Uneven Skin Texture
Acne can leave behind physical reminders long after the breakouts have cleared. Microneedling Langley breaks down old scar tissue and stimulates the growth of new, healthy skin cells. Over a series of treatments, the appearance of scars can be significantly reduced.
Minimization of the Appearance of Large Pores Naturally
Large pores are a common complaint. While you cannot physically change the size of your pores, you can make them look smaller. The collagen produced around the pores plumps up the surrounding skin. It is helpful in making the pores appear tighter and less visible.
Enhancement in Skincare Product Absorption After Treatment
After a session, your skin acts like a sponge. The micro channels created by the needles allow topical products to penetrate much deeper than usual. This means your expensive serums and moisturizers work even harder for you.

Is Microneedling Painful for Most Skin Types?
Most clients describe the sensation as a light vibration or mild prickling. We apply a topical numbing cream beforehand to ensure your comfort. You might feel some pressure, but it is rarely described as painful.
What is the Microneedling Downtime Recovery Time and Healing Process?
One of the best things about microneedling is the minimal recovery time. You may experience some redness and mild swelling for 24 to 48 hours, similar to a sunburn. Most people can return to their normal activities within a day or two.
How Many Microneedling Sessions Are Needed for Best Results
While you will likely see improvements after just one session, we typically recommend a series of 3 to 6 treatments for optimal results. This allows for cumulative collagen production and more significant changes in skin texture.

Q: How long do microneedling results last?
A: Results can last for several months to a year, depending on your age, skin type, and lifestyle. Maintenance treatments are recommended every 6 to 12 months to keep your collagen levels high.
Q: Can I combine microneedling with other treatments?
A: Yes, it pairs beautifully with other therapies like PRP (Platelet Rich Plasma) or specialized serums. At Uptown Med Spa Langley, we can create a combination package that accelerates your results.
Q: Is microneedling safe for all skin types?
A: Generally, yes. Unlike some laser treatments, microneedling is safe for darker skin tones because it does not use heat. However, a consultation is always required to rule out any contraindications like active acne or eczema.

Avoid direct sun exposure for at least 24 hours before your appointment. Sunburned skin cannot be treated. You should also discontinue the use of retinoids and acid based products for a few days prior. These can increase sensitivity.
Hydrate well. Healthy, hydrated skin responds better to treatment. Arrive at the clinic with a clean face, free of makeup. This allows us to start the numbing process immediately and maximizes your appointment time.
Essential Microneedling Aftercare Tips for Optimal Results
What you do after the treatment is just as important as the treatment itself. Your skin will be sensitive, so treat it with care.
- Keep it clean. Avoid touching your face with unwashed hands.
- Skip the makeup. Let your skin breathe for at least 24 hours.
- Stay out of the sun. Your skin is vulnerable to UV damage. Wear a hat and use a gentle sunscreen if you must go outside.
- Moisturize. Use a gentle, hydrating serum or cream recommended by your technician to soothe the skin.
- Avoid sweating. Skip the gym and saunas for 48 hours to prevent irritation from sweat and bacteria.
